AASHELLMENUFILENAME 構造体 (shlobj.h)

メニュー ファイル名に関する情報を含む可変サイズの構造体。

構文

typedef struct tagAAMENUFILENAME {
  SHORT cbTotal;
  BYTE  rgbReserved[12];
  WCHAR szFileName[1];
} AASHELLMENUFILENAME, *LPAASHELLMENUFILENAME;

メンバー

cbTotal

種類: SHORT

この構造体のサイズ (バイト単位)。

rgbReserved[12]

型: BYTE[12]

予約済み。 アプリケーションはこの値を無視する必要があります。

szFileName[1]

種類: TCHAR[1]

メニュー ファイル名。 この文字列は、Windows 2000 の Unicode に含まれます。

注釈

大事な この構造は、Windows 2000 より後のオペレーティング システムでは使用できません。
 
AASHELLMENUFILENAME 構造体を読み取る場合は、最初に 1 つの SHORT を読み取って構造体の合計サイズを決定し、その値を使用して構造体の残りの部分を読み取ります。

要件

要件
サポートされている最小のクライアント Windows 2000 Professional [デスクトップ アプリのみ]
サポートされている最小のサーバー Windows 2000 Server [デスクトップ アプリのみ]
Header shlobj.h

こちらもご覧ください

AASHELLMENUITEM